WIRELESS ELECTRONIC PUMP DESIGN FOR A BODY CAVITY IRRIGATION DEVICE

A trans-anal irrigation (TAI) device has a pump base unit, an irrigation fluid reservoir, a wireless electronic controller, fluid tubing, and a disposable rectal catheter in fluid communication with the tubing. The rectal catheter has a retention balloon and a waste control valve. The fluid tubing contains two or three separate lumens for irrigation fluid and retention balloon inflation/deflation and optionally for waste control valve actuation. None of the lumens ever communicates with any other lumen. A hydraulic control circuit has a pump that pumps in one direction only but, with suitable control valves, is able to pump water to and from the retention balloon and to and from an optional waste control valve. A water temperature sensor is mounted in the pump base unit at a thin-wall section. The temperature sensor sends a signal to a controller which provides an indication of whether the water temperature is suitable for use.

SYSTEM FOR MEASURING AN AMOUNT OF LIQUID IN AN ELASTIC BAG
20190219434 · 2019-07-18 ·

A system for measuring an amount of liquid in an elastic bag, where there is formed in the lower area of the elastic bag a liquid opening for retrieving liquid from the elastic bag. The system includes push elements, which abut at opposite walls of the elastic bag and which are spaced apart from one another, a drive unit, which is configured to drive at least one push element, sensors, and a control unit. The sensors are configured to measure a liquid level of the liquid in the elastic bag. The control unit is configured to calculate an amount of liquid in the elastic bag on the basis of the liquid level and the distance between the push elements. The liquid level of the liquid in the elastic bag is changeable by reducing the distance between the push elements by means of the at least one drive unit.

Non-disposable liquid dispensing device
12017025 · 2024-06-25 ·

The present invention provides a liquid dispensing device made of non-plastic material for its use to squirt liquid through a nozzle of the device. The non-disposable device is an environmentally friendly and health safe alternative to conventional plastic bottles used by millions of people suffering from allergies for nasal irrigation. The device comprises a main body structure including a plunger disc, a push button operation mechanism, a container, and a nozzle. The container is detachable from the main body so it can be filled with water and warmed up in a microwave oven. When the button is pushed to plunge the disc into the container, warm water is squirted through the nozzle into a nasal opening.
